Mr.Mix Badges: How to Earn Each One

Mr.Mix on Roblox tracks 17 badges. Welcome! lands on join for most people. Perfect Escape does not. Approximate API win rates: Welcome! 69.6%; Under the radar 16.2%; Curiosity killed the cat 9.3%; Glutton 2.5%; Dubious Meal 0.9%; Lazy 0.9%; Helper 0.8%; Remember Childhood 0.6%; Step on the same rake… 0.6%; GOAL! 0.5%; Offend the snowman 0.5%; You Escaped! 0.3%; Collection 0.1%; Charity 0.1%; Perfect Escape 0.1%; Secret 1 0%; Secret 2 0%. Use this page for how to earn the named badges. Use the badge tier list for difficulty order. Secret 1 and Secret 2 have never awarded; they are unreleased or disabled.

Free and early badges

Welcome! is the join badge. You get it for entering the experience. The ~70% win rate is not a skill check; many accounts bounce before the award registers. You do not need to escape.

Under the radar is the early stealth badge. Crouch, stay out of Mix’s sightline, and do not sprint the first rooms standing up. The game already tells you to crouch to stay hidden.

GOAL! is a rare mid-game objective, not a story beat. Look for the ball and the obvious goal setup during the house and yard loop. You can walk past it for an entire escape, which is why the rate is 0.5%. Do it on a dirty run.

Mixer, meals, and memory puzzles

Curiosity killed the cat is the Mixer interact. Approach the spider and use it when you are willing to die. Mixer sits in the first room and again under the stairs in the house. Investigating it is the point. Surviving is not.

Step on the same rake… needs both Mixer spots in one session. Die to the spider in the first room and die to the spider under the stairs in the same playthrough. Two deaths in one spot do not count. One of each in one session does. Do this on a throwaway server; it will ruin a clean escape.

Glutton is a meal puzzle: eat the food laid out in the house. Dubious Meal is the suspicious counterpart hunters find while poking kitchen and side-room dishes. Remember Childhood is the memory puzzle in Mix’s childhood space — crib, old objects, the room that looks like it belonged to a smaller chef. Collection is the figurine hunt. Scan closets, the baby room, the freezer, and other side rooms through the house loop until the award drops.

Mouse City and side actions

Mouse City splits Helper and Lazy. Paint the planks to help and you are on Helper. Leave the city without painting and you are on Lazy. You cannot honestly farm both on the same pass; pick one, finish, then rerun. Charity is a side action: spare a coin when a mouse asks. Offend the snowman is the other joke detour, a snowman you interact with until the badge pops. Neither is required for You Escaped!.

Do Mouse City chores after the story items (ID card, battery, fake cheese) are under control. Painting planks will not open the elevator, and skipping them will not lock it.

Escape badges and the empty secrets

You Escaped! is a finished Chapter 1 run. Perfect Escape is the clean, low-death version of that finish. If you spent the session dying to Mixer on purpose, do not expect Perfect Escape. Hunt rake and curiosity on a dirty file; hunt Perfect Escape after you already know sit-dodge from the boss fight. Endings and jumpscares are unpacked on secrets and endings.

Secret 1 and Secret 2 exist in the API with zero awards. Treat them as unreleased. Badge-hunt videos also flag a bonus secret that is not one of those two API names. Watch a hunter clip if you want the extra; this page will not invent a trigger the Roblox badge list does not confirm.

Treat the list as a checklist, not a speedrun order. Mixer deaths ruin Perfect Escape; save the joke deaths for a dirty server.

How do I get Step on the same rake… in Mr.Mix?

Die to Mixer in the first room and die to Mixer under the house stairs in the same session. Touching only one spot, or the same spot twice, does not award it.

What is the difference between Helper and Lazy?

Paint the planks in Mouse City for Helper. Leave without painting for Lazy. They are opposite chores, so plan which one you want before you pick up a brush.

Is Welcome! the same as You Escaped! or Perfect Escape?

No. Welcome! is awarded on join. You Escaped! is any finish. Perfect Escape is the clean, low-death finish. Most players have Welcome! and not the other two.

How do I get Secret 1 and Secret 2?

You do not. Both badges sit at 0% in the API. Treat them as unreleased or disabled. Do not follow invented steps from comment sections.

What does Collection require?

Figurines scattered through the house loop. Search side rooms rather than the main lock path. It is a 0.1% badge; expect to miss pieces on a speed escape.

Where is GOAL!?

It is a rare mid-game side objective around the house and yard, not a required story beat. Finish the ball-and-goal setup when you see it, then get back on the route.
